“Our Dreams at Dusk: Shimanami Tasogare” creator Yuhki Kamatani will start a new Female Sniper War Drama Manga Series titled “Comrade Girls, Shoot the Enemy” on July 23, 2024 on HayaComic Web based on the eponymous novel by Touma Aisaka.

Historical War Drama set in war-torn Soviet Union in 1942. The life of a young russian girl in a farming village is turned upside down when german soldiers destroy her home & kill all villagers including her mother. To take revenge, she joins an all-female soviet sniper squad, eventually ending up at the frontlines of Stalingrad.

(Doushi Shoujo, Teki o ute)
